TEPCO is an experienced twenty-one year old regional glazing contractor committed to its leadership position and its ability to satisfy customers’ needs in the design, engineering, fabrication, and installation of curtain walls, window walls, windows, glass and glazing. TEPCO has based its success on hiring and maintaining quality people and being innovative in the market place. William C. Keen, P.E., Vice President, Operations - a Registered Professional Engineer with over 28 years in the industry. He has had key responsibilities for major curtainwall projects around the world, including the design and project planning review for the Petronas Towers in Kuala Lumpur, Malaysia, the world’s tallest curtainwall installation; and U.S. Operations Project Management responsibilities for the ‘Little Britain’ complex in London, England, a $58 million dollar (U.S.) cladding contract. He was Vice-President of the Architectural Products Division and a Board Member of AAMA (American Architectural Manufacturers Association). He was on the Engineering Advisory Panel for the Aluminum Association’s “Aluminum Design Manual”. He also co-authored the 1986 FGMA "Glazing Manual" and the 1997 GANA “Glazing Manual”, our industry’s "Bible".

James R. Barber, Project Executive - Jim is a 30-year veteran of our industry, having served several management positions with PPG Industries Commercial Construction Group and Binswanger Glass’ Contract Department. Jim’s Project Management experience includes the EDS Corporate Office Complex, an $8 million dollar glazing contract, and the thirty-story Federal Reserve Office building, both in the Dallas area. Jim is a “Where the rubber meets the road” onsite manager. His specific responsibilities include day to day operations of projects including development of means and methods of construction, overall project scheduling, co-ordination of the various trades installations, and master planning the tremendous efforts associated with staffing, mobilization, lay down, hoisting, rigging and sequencing of installation operations.

TEPCO operates headquartered in its current 18,000 sq. ft. office and manufacturing facility in Dallas, Texas. TEPCO maintains a staff of experienced office, manufacturing and field personnel to provide turnkey installations of curtainwall, windowall and window systems.
